Margo DeMello is a scholar working on Cultural Studies, Museology and Sociology and Political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Margo DeMello has authored 14 papers receiving a total of 625 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 2 papers in Cultural Studies, 2 papers in Museology and 1 paper in Sociology and Political Science. Recurrent topics in Margo DeMello’s work include Tattoo and Body Piercing Complications (2 papers), Fashion and Cultural Textiles (2 papers) and Geographies of human-animal interactions (1 paper). Margo DeMello is often cited by papers focused on Tattoo and Body Piercing Complications (2 papers), Fashion and Cultural Textiles (2 papers) and Geographies of human-animal interactions (1 paper). Margo DeMello collaborates with scholars based in United States and The Netherlands. Margo DeMello's co-authors include Gayle Rubin, Kenneth Shapiro, Katharine Legun, Emily Huddart Kennedy, Bianca Ambrose‐Oji, Janet Stephenson, Martha McMahon, Jennifer S. Carrera, Michael Marder and Valérie Fournier and has published in prestigious journals such as Contemporary Sociology A Journal of Reviews, Western Folklore and Anthropology Today.
